  • A library card is issued to an individual. The Library expects the card to be used only by the person who signed it. The card must be presented by the cardholder to access his or her record. Special situations will be handled on a case-to-case basis.
  • Library materials borrowed from the library shall not be lent to another person. The book must be returned first then checked out by the other person on their own card.
  • The maximum number of items a member may check out at one time is five (5). Books my be checked out for 2 weeks. Film, tapes, magazines may be checked out from 3 days to 2 weeks depending on the policy. Materials marked “Reference” or “In Library Use Only” may not be checked out.
  • Books/Films may be renewed in person or through phone or online (www.ucmlibrary.ws) for another cycle on or before the due date and only if they are not reserved by another member.
  • To avoid fines and fees, please return the materials on time and in good condition.
  • Fines begin on the first day an item is overdue:
    • P2.00 per day per book/magazine
    • P10.00 per day per film/tape
    • Overdue materials or fines may result in restricted borrowing privileges:
    • Fine for lost “Date Due Card” is P15.00 per card. Replacement for lost ID is P50.00.
  • Out-of-hours book return can be done by depositing books (with member identification) in the drop box located at the Library entrance.
  • If a reader finds a book that is unsuitable for the library, an evaluation form may be filled out and returned to the librarian for review and possible pull-out from shelves.
